SpringBoot+Vue疫情物资捐赠分配系统的设计与实现

版权申诉
0 下载量 51 浏览量 更新于2024-11-20 收藏 28.49MB ZIP 举报
资源摘要信息:"基于SpringBoot+Vue疫情物资捐赠和分配系统是一个结合了后端SpringBoot框架和前端Vue技术的完整应用。该系统的技术栈涵盖了java, springboot, vue, ajax, maven, mysql以及MyBatisPlus等关键技术。系统开发语言为Java,利用了当前流行的开发工具如Eclipse, MyEclipse, IDEA进行编码,使用了Maven作为项目管理工具,以及MySQL 5.7作为数据库系统。此外,开发过程中还使用了SQLyog或Navicat等数据库工具,以及谷歌浏览器进行前端展示。 从系统实现的角度来看,该项目包括了用户信息管理、图片素材和视频素材的整合。系统实现了用户认证、物资捐赠、分配管理等核心功能。文档部分提供了详细的技术介绍、系统分析、设计和实现的章节,其中包含了可行性分析、系统流程、性能需求、整体结构、功能设计以及数据库设计等关键内容。 具体而言,MySQL作为关系型数据库管理系统,负责存储和管理用户数据、物资信息等关键数据。Vue作为一种流行的前端框架,用于构建用户界面,提供了一套响应式和组件化的编程接口,能够与后端的SpringBoot框架无缝对接。SpringBoot框架简化了基于Spring的应用开发,提供了自动配置和快速启动的功能,大大提高了开发效率和部署速度。Ajax技术的使用实现了前后端的异步数据交互,而ElementUI则是一个基于Vue 2.0的组件库,用于开发桌面端应用程序,提供了丰富的界面组件。 系统的分析章节深入探讨了项目的可行性,包括技术可行性、经济可行性和运行可行性,以及具体的系统流程,如操作信息流程、登录信息流程和删除信息流程。性能需求章节则明确系统需要达到的性能指标,包括响应时间、并发用户数等。 在系统设计方面,文档详细描述了系统的整体结构,包括系统各模块的划分和它们之间的关系。系统功能设计章节阐述了系统提供的功能,例如用户管理、捐赠管理、物资分配等。数据库设计章节则从数据模型和表结构等角度出发,详细说明了数据如何在数据库中存储和组织。 综上所述,该系统是一个综合性的解决方案,充分利用了当前流行的开发技术和框架,为疫情物资捐赠和分配提供了有效的技术支持。它不仅适合作为计算机专业的毕业设计项目,也适用于实际的疫情物资管理场景。"